Explain the pathway of MPS following resistance exercise?

The cellular mechanism for increases in MPS post exercise is regulated through the activation of downstream components of mTOR signalling pathway (4EBP1 Thr37/46 and S6K1 Thr389) (Dreyer et al., 2006). Stimulations of MPS are depicted via phosphorylation of mTOR at the Ser2448 AKT target site after one-hour post-exercise and S6K1 at Thr389 by two hours post exercise
